Get in TouchThe Mazda repair market serving Indian Hills is characterized by high-quality, independent specialists rather than a high volume of general shops. Due to the affluent and car-knowledgeable demographic in the foothills, the successful shops compete on expertise and reputation, not price. There are no dedicated Mazda-specific shops within Indian Hills proper, forcing residents to rely on the broader Evergreen/Conifer market. **Average Quality:** The quality of specialists serving the area is generally very high, with shops often employing ASE or manufacturer-certified technicians. The niche expertise required for Mazda's specific technologies (especially rotary engines) is concentrated in a few well-known businesses. **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ate but specialized. Shops tend to develop a core competency (e.g., The Rotary Doctor for performance/rotary, Evergreen Automotive for general service). There is less direct price competition and more competition based on technical reputation and specialized service offerings.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are premium, typically ranging from **$145 - $175 per hour**, reflecting the higher cost of operation in a mountain community and the specialized skill set of the technicians. Parts pricing is generally at market rate, though performance-oriented shops may deal in higher-cost, aftermarket components. This is notably higher than Denver metro area averages but is consistent with the level of specialized service available.

Due to the steep grades and winding roads, Indian Hills Mazda owners frequently need brake service (pads, rotors) and suspension repairs (struts, control arms) sooner than those in flatter areas. Engines and transmissions can also experience added strain, making timely maintenance for these systems critical.
Look for shops in nearby communities like Conifer, Evergreen, or Morrison that advertise factory-trained technicians, use OEM or high-quality parts, and have strong online reviews. A shop experienced with Mazda's SkyActiv technology is a major plus for newer models.
Labor rates can be slightly higher at local mountain shops due to operational costs, but this can be offset by saving the time and fuel of driving to the metro area. Getting quotes from a trusted local shop and a Denver dealership will give you the best cost comparison for your specific repair.
Before winter, have your battery, tire tread/depth (consider all-weather or winter tires), and 4WD/AWD system checked due to our heavy snow and ice. After winter, inspect for undercarriage corrosion from road salt and ensure cooling systems are ready for summer drives.
For complex computer/electrical issues or warranty work, the nearest dealerships in Littleton or Lakewood may be necessary. For most routine maintenance and common repairs, a quality independent shop in the foothills can provide excellent, often more personalized and convenient, service.
